Perhaps the most common myth about Travel Insurance is that it gives you the ability to cancel your trip at any point and receive full reimbursement for pre-paid expenses. The reality, unfortunately, is that it does not give you that power. There are often specific covered reasons for how a trip may be reimbursed. Specific unforeseen circumstances like, inclement weather, death in the family, or a medical interruption. Purchasing travel insurance doesn’t mean you can cancel a trip altogether and receive reimbursement just because you don’t want to go, or your plans change. It does, however, protect you and your wallet if you have a valid reason, and may help you reclaim lost dollars for pre-paid expenses.

People often skip purchasing travel insurance because they feel their luck is good enough to take the risk, or they feel like the expenses they may incur in an emergency situation will be minimal, compared to the upfront cost of travel insurance. But the value of travel insurance is that it protects you from those unforeseen circumstances, and the interruptions that no one can plan for. It also typically comes with emergency transportation and evacuation in the event you find yourself in a messy situation in an unknown location. Not only that, hospital, pharmacy, and doctor’s bills are much higher for foreign visitors. Even if you have health insurance through your employer or country of origin, you may not be eligible for coverage abroad. The cost of additional coverage through travel insurance may save you thousands.
While it is true that many credit cards come with such protections as rental car coverage, and reimbursement for lost baggage or trip interruptions, it doesn’t cover everything. In fact, in most cases the coverage provided by your credit card company is minimal at best. It doesn’t come with medical coverage, emergency transportation, or 24/7 assistance like coverages available through Allianz Global Assistance. Be sure to check coverages that accompany your card so you are protected abroad.
